How to Use Binance TradingView Charts for Better Trade Decisions
Binance’s embedded TradingView offers full charting power—custom timeframes, RSI/MACD/Bollinger Bands, drawing tools, and alert-enabled indicator crossovers—all within the exchange interface.

Accessing Binance TradingView Charts
1. Navigate directly to www.binance.com using any modern web browser.
2. Click the Markets tab located in the top navigation bar to enter the global market overview page.
3. Select Spot from the market type filter on the left side of the screen.
4. Use the search field to input a trading pair such as BTCUSDT or ETHUSDT.
5. Once on the trading pair page, locate the chart area and click the TV icon in its top-right corner to launch the full TradingView interface.
Customizing Chart Layout and Timeframes
1. Click the time interval dropdown menu beneath the chart to switch between 1m, 5m, 15m, 1h, 4h, 1d, 1w, and other intervals.
2. Right-click anywhere on the chart canvas to open the context menu and select Settings for background color, grid opacity, and candlestick appearance.
3. Drag the chart horizontally to scroll through historical price action without reloading data.
4. Use the Zoom In/Out buttons or mouse wheel to adjust visible range granularity.
5. Enable Compare Mode by clicking the + button next to the symbol name to overlay BTCUSDT with ETHUSDT or other assets.
Applying Technical Indicators
1. Click the Indicators button at the bottom toolbar and search for RSI to add the Relative Strength Index with default parameters.
2. Select MACD from the indicator list and confirm to overlay the Moving Average Convergence Divergence histogram and signal line.
3. Add Bollinger Bands to visualize volatility contraction and expansion around the 20-period moving average.
4. Insert Volume Profile to identify high-volume nodes and value areas where price has spent significant time.
5. Combine Fibonacci Retracement with swing high and low points to mark potential support and resistance zones.
Reading Order Book and Trade Flow
1. Locate the Depth Chart panel beside the main chart to view real-time bid-ask distribution.
2. Observe the Ask side (green) and Bid side (red) to detect liquidity cliffs or imbalance concentrations.
3. Watch for sudden spikes in volume at specific price levels—these often indicate institutional resting orders.
4. Cross-reference large trades shown in the Recent Trades panel with depth changes to assess absorption capacity.
5. Identify hidden liquidity by spotting repeated rejections at round-number prices accompanied by thin order book layers.
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Can I save custom chart templates on Binance TradingView?Yes. After configuring indicators, colors, and layout, click the floppy disk icon in the top-right corner of the TradingView window to save your template under a personalized name.
Q: Does Binance TradingView support drawing tools like trendlines and channels?Yes. All standard TradingView drawing tools—including horizontal lines, Gann fans, pitchforks, and measured moves—are fully available without account registration.
Q: Is historical tick-level data accessible via Binance’s embedded TradingView?No. Tick-level trade history requires direct API access or third-party platforms; the embedded interface provides aggregated OHLCV data only.
Q: Can I set alerts for indicator crossovers inside Binance TradingView?Yes. Click the bell icon next to any active indicator in the chart legend to configure email or browser notifications for events like MACD line crosses or RSI overbought thresholds.
